We will be heading to Blizzard Beach over Feb vacation. In all our Disney years we have never been there and would love to know some tips and tricks for the day.

Do you get a locker? table? chair?
Do you head to a certain area first?
Do they have towels?

Thank you so much for the advice.
P.S. The kids are 8 and 6.
 
Get there about 30 minutes before the official opening time.

We do not enter the park with cell phones or purses/wallets.

We bring in a picnic lunch and a small cooler.....therefore no need for cash.

With no valuables.....................no locker needed.

We bring our own towels.

So................when we are allowed in the park, we cross the little bridge and take a few steps down the path slightly to the left. (You can choose chairs in the shade or sun---your choice)

Then we take a few steps up the path and hop on the "ski lift" to the top so we can ride the family raft ride first before the line gets long.

We do get a locker. We don't bring too much, but use the locker for t-shirts, sunblock, cell phones, towels, etc. The locker keys have an elastic loop on them so if you have somebody with swimtrunks that have a loop in one of the pockets it's a good place to keep the locker key. Otherwise it just needs to go in a secure pocket (so it won't fall out on a ride).

They do have towels, so we do not bring our own.

We're on the move most of the day, so we don't make a big deal out of staking out a chair or group of chairs. We might put a few towels on one, along with sunblock. So far everything has been there when we come back, but of course I wouldn't leave anything more valuable than sunblock.

Generally, the lines peak in the late morning and early afternoon, so the best times to ride are early or late. We eat lunch in the park.

Try the mini-donuts from the stand, they are very good!
 
Arrive early dressed in bathing suits ready to go. We got a locker - get the large size.... If you rent the locker and go to another park later, you don't have to pay again to rent a locker at the other park. Plus when you return the key, you can get a couple dollars back or a souvenir mug (not a great mug, but I took it.)

Plan to spend a lot of time. I thought we would be done ther after 3 to 4 hours.... We stayed almost the whole day! I thought the food was all very good. But the donuts mentioned.... with dipping sauces... yummy.

Get the refillable mug. It's a big mug 32oz? for about $10-14 (can't remember). I filled it up many times and it makes a nice souvenir too!

Have a plan to meet if you get separated.... DW got ahead of me and DS6. I thought she saw me and DS6 were still together.... DW thought we were lost (actually DW was lost!) and really panicked and got upset. With our cell phones in the locker... we are back to old time communication methods.

DS6 loved floating in the wave pool and the lazy river. Although, we like the lazy river at Typhoon Lagoon better. He could have done Teamboat Springs and the Toboggan Racers a 100 times. And enjoyed the ski patrol training camp.

Have fun! I can't wait to go back!
 

Keep your legs tightly crossed on Summit Plummet!

We went and did get a locker, just to have somewhere for our sunblock and towels. We didn't really hang out on the beach or by the wave pool so it worked out great for us. Also remember that just like at the other parks, ice water is free at any of the food places so drink lots of water!!!
